Energy levels

I'm 4 weeks post sleeve and still have very little energy. Is this normal and how long should I expect it to last? I have 3 sons, the eldest of whom is severely disabled and needs 24/7 supervision and care. There's only so long I think my husband can juggle everything (!!) but I seem to have spurts of energy and then flake. My diet/nutrients are as advised. Any advice?

It seems like we're all having different experiences energy-wise! I'm now 5-6 weeks post op and still easily tired/worn out BUT compared to a week ago it is slightly better. I've decided I need to look at it like this else I'll get frustrated - small steps. Everything else has been very straightforward and no complications post-op so very thankful for that! Still find it challenging to get all the protein/fluids in- but start each day with a plan of action and then do my best!! Also pacing myself and my activities - not expecting to have the energy I had pre-op as it's not there yet. But - really looking forward to having tons more energy (due to my weight loss) in the future! Basically I'm more resigned to it than I was when I started this thread but seeing improvement. Like so many of you say - it does get better.
